Output 7b506d8f43827140f45d7e03248772371fa616ad4123974c936c5f14b80074ea:1

value
716496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c4c2a5def82ba65ca02448929212d3fc4b97c1 OP_EQUAL
address
39Ef3RSV4n3X8RcPURcxUtBqZ2iEFZxKLq
transaction
7b506d8f43827140f45d7e03248772371fa616ad4123974c936c5f14b80074ea
confirmations
295549
spent
true